'Tamayo F1 Tomatillo' Tomatillos
 
Sub-Category:
 
Sub-Category 2:
Description: Tall, vigorous plants with semi-open habit produce 1-1/2 to 3” husk covered intense green fruits.

Reviewed on 02/11/2021 by CCE Nassau County NY - An experienced gardener

Overall Overall
Taste Taste
Yield Yield
Ease/Reliability Ease

Nassau, New York, United States
Frost Free Season: 183 - 203 days
Soil Texture: Loam
Garden Size: Small - Less than 400 square feet (20' x 20')
Sun Exposure: More than 8 hours per day

Huge plants that need significant pruning in order to control it in the bed. Vigorous and productive. No disease evidence even in September. But the two plants grew rather wild and unwieldy even when staked and severely pruned. Not suitable for a small plot.

Reviewed on 10/16/2020 by Albany County MGs - An experienced gardener

Overall Overall
Taste Taste
Yield Yield
Ease/Reliability Ease

Albany, New York, United States
Frost Free Season: 123 - 143 days
Soil Texture: Loam
Garden Size: Medium - 400 square feet to 1,600 square feet
Sun Exposure: More than 8 hours per day

Production was not what I expected, although many formed, they did not fill out (I suspect the hot weather) and of those that did quite a few cracked. Usually mature tomatillos have light green skin but at the end these kept their dark green hues despite filling in the husk and were not tasty. Early ones were better. Overall quite disappointing.
 

Reviewed on 10/12/2020 by CCE Oneida County - An intermediate gardener

Overall Overall
Taste Taste
Yield Yield
Ease/Reliability Ease

Oneida, New York, United States
Frost Free Season: 163 - 183 days
Soil Texture: Loam
Garden Size: Medium - 400 square feet to 1,600 square feet
Sun Exposure: 6 to 8 hours per day

Tamayo F1 Tomatillo Tomatillos grew abundantly producing fruits from late summer up until frost. The plants did well under hot and dry growing conditions. Watered plant through drip irrigation.\r\nMedium size green colored fruit surround by husk. When ripe husk turns brown.
